Henry Cejudo is gearing up for a return to wrestling on Feb. 28. He’ll face off against fellow UFC veteran Urijah Faber at RAF 6 in Tempe, Ariz.
Real American Freestyle spilled the beans on Friday. They also announced that MMA flyweight standout Muhammad Mokaev will wrestle Bryce Meredith. Oh, and Clay Guida? His opponent’s still a mystery.
Cejudo’s making his comeback less than three months after his last UFC bout. He hung up his gloves after losing four straight since 2023, including a decision loss to Payton Talbott.
Faber’s been busy on the grappling scene. In 2024, he defeated Jeff Glover and Bibiano Fernandes. His last MMA stint was in 2019, where he surprised Ricky Simon with a quick knockout but fell to Petr Yan in his final fight.
Looking ahead, RAF’s next event is set for Jan. 10 in Sunrise, Fla. Expect fireworks as Colby Covington and Luke Rockhold headline, with Arman Tsarukyan vs. Lance Palmer and Yoel Romero vs. Bo Nickal also on the card.
